Continue ReadingMoorhead, MN – MSUM hosted the Dragon Classic Team Camp on Friday (June 23). There were teams from both Minnesota and North Dakota in attendance but PHD was only around for the first two games of the morning. We watched Fargo Davies vs. West Fargo and Sargent County vs. Shiloh Christian.
See below for comments and info on 14 players who stood out at the Dragon Classic Team Camp.
AM Standouts
Beckett Pfau Beckett Pfau 6'0" | SG West Fargo | 2026 State ND (2026) |5’10 G| West Fargo
Beckett scored the first Packer bucket with an offensive rebound putback. He looks to have a good skill set and he knows his way around the basketball court. Pfau did good work penetrating and kicking out to shooters. He showed sharp awareness with a backdoor cut. I like how he slashes and gets two feet in the paint. Pfau scored with a sweet step-through move that he finished with a lefty scoop shot. I liked how Beckett used a jab step to get a reaction from his on-ball defender. If his man was slow to react he went by him and if he gave too much space, Beckett went the other way. I like Beckett’s game.
Bonfas Loria Bonfas Loria 6'5" | SF West Fargo | 2025 State ND (2025) |6’5 SF| West Fargo
He had a very nice backdoor bounce pass to a teammate for a Packer score. Loria showed off his shooting ability by cashing in from 3-point land. Bonfas did not have a ton of production in the first game. However, his length, mobility, and impressive athleticism were still on display.
Sam Glandt Sam Glandt 6'2" | SG West Fargo | 2026 State ND (2026) |6’1 G| West Fargo
He did not score a ton but made some nice plays. Glandt showed a sweet spin move that left defenders in the dust. Glandt also showed a nice hesitation move when attacking with his right hand. Sam sacrificed his body and took a charge. He had a pick-pocket steal late to help keep the game close. Sam also deflected and stole passes. I like his fight and his competitiveness.
Ethan Cheaye Ethan Cheaye 5'10" | CG West Fargo | 2024 ND (2024) |5’10 G| West Fargo
He is a very fast player and is quick when attacking downhill. Ethan created a few TO’s and he scored in transition. He seems to have good handles and did not have much trouble with the Eagle pressure.
Joseph Gomez Joseph Gomez 5'8" | CG Wahpeton | 2025 State ND (2025) |5’11 G| Wahpeton
I did not see the lefty play for very long but Gomez struck me as a player with sharp handles and a shifty slasher. He has good eyes and vision. Joseph is unselfish and he makes plays off the bounce and pass.
Alpha Camara Alpha Camara 6'5" | SF Fargo Davies | 2024 State ND (2024) |6’4 SF| Davies
This athlete is turning into an elusive slasher. Alpha’s fake crossover looked really good. I liked the way that Camara slashed deep into the lane and how he finished off two feet. He glides to the rim. As always, Alpha was productive rebounding the ball on both ends of the floor. He got to the line by drawing fouls, and he elevated over the D for buckets. Camara is an extremely quick jumper and his two-handed flush looked about as difficult as a yawn is for most people. Alpha continues to impress!
Peter Havelka Peter Havelka 6'6" | PF Fargo Davies | 2024 State ND (2024) |6’6 PF| Davies
He grabbed multiple offensive rebounds. Peter gave the Eagles extra possessions and he scored on putbacks. I like the fact that he can score with both hands. I was impressed with how he drew contact and got to the FT-line. I love how Havelka attacks the ball off the rim and how he secures the rebound like the ball belongs to him.
Cameron Miller Cameron Miller 6'1" | PG Fargo Davies | 2026 State ND (2026) |6’0 G| Davies
Miller impressed me with his passing today. When Cam penetrated into the lane, the defense had to help, when that happened Cam delivered soft bounce passes that set up his teammates for scores. Miller also found shooters on the perimeter. Cam’s athleticism was on display when catching a pass while sprinting full speed. He caught it in stride and scored with an inside-hand finger roll. It was an athletic sequence. I was impressed with the way that Miller attacks closeouts. He goes directly by the defender inside of going around them. He is efficient and does not dance. Cam was also crucial late in the game. He put the game on ice with a couple of big free throws to cap off the W.
Maddox Maloney (2024) |6’3 F| Davies
He was aggressive early and Maddox was getting to the rack early and often. Maloney hustled up and down the court and this led to transition buckets. He showed good feet and agility around the hoop. Maddox plays hard, physical, and he scored with an O-board tip-in. I love his effort and energy!
Luke Martinson Luke Martinson 6'4" | PF Sargent County | 2024 State ND (2024) |6’4 F| Sargent County
He did not score a ton of points but did plenty of other positive things on the court. Martinson is always hustling and playing hard. This led to O-boards and steals. The Bulldogs were missing a few players, therefore Martinson brought the ball up the court often. His handles looked good. Luke delivered a very nice pass to a back-cutting teammate. It was a pocket bounce pass and Luke delivered it right on the money. Luke showed off his athleticism with a 2-handed power dunk in warmups.
Josh Wittich Josh Wittich 6'5" | PF Sargent County | 2024 State ND (2024) |6’5 F| Sargent County
He does most of his damage off the bounce but Josh had a strong post-up. He did a good job of holding off opponents and rebounding. Per usual, Wittich scored with O-board putbacks. He struck me as an accurate outlet passer and he also brought the ball down the court a handful of times. Josh blocked shots and saved a ball from going out of bounds with extra effort on a hustle play. He showed his playmaking ability with a slash-n-score against an All-State type player. The defense was right in his face but Wittich still finished with a soft kiss off the glass.
Caden Englund Caden Englund 6'2" | CG Shiloh Christian | 2025 State ND (2025) |6’1 G| Shiloh Christian
Englund is an aggressive playmaker. He got to the line often and really pushed the tempo in transition. Caden found shooters with crisp passes and he scored on fastbreaks. He is a creator but will also reverse the ball and make the easy pass. Englund had a super-nice assist in transition. The speed was going fast and Caden delivered the dime 1-handed off the dribble. He threaded the needle like a QB. Englund also scored in traffic and proved that he is a versatile finisher.
Isaac Emmel Isaac Emmel 5'11" | CG Shiloh Christian | 2024 State ND (2024) |5’11 G| Shiloh Christian
It was not his best game of shooting but Emmel still showed a very nice-looking shot. His form is proper, smooth, and I like his footwork when working into the shot. He did cash in a few and it was evident that Isaac is a real-deal threat from 3!
Atticus Wilkinson Atticus Wilkinson 6'6" | PF Shiloh Christian | 2024 State ND (2024) |6’6 PF| Shiloh Christian
Wilkinson is a big, strong, and powerful athlete. He held his own on the boards and scored around the basket. Atticus showed a smooth jumper and strong finishes. Wilkinson is a talented player and he will be one of the best BIGs in class “A” next season.
